In this ÂÜÀòÍøRadio episode, David R. Schuler, executive director of AASA, focuses on mental health awareness in educational settings. Our distinguished guests include superintendents Shari Camhi (Baldwin, N.Y.) and Tobin Novasio (Hardin, Mont.), as well as former superintendents Paul Imhoff and Ann Levett, discussing initiatives in their respective districts aimed at improving student and staff mental health.

Programs range from school mindfulness and wellness centers to parent engagement initiatives and partnerships with mental health organizations. The episode highlights the importance of developing relationships, creating supportive ecosystems, and integrating mental health awareness into the educational framework.
